The Master of Science
in Forensic Science program is designed to prepare
students for careers as forensic scientists in government
and private laboratories. Students receive in-depth
exposure to specializations within the field, including
drug analysis,
DNA analysis,
trace evidence, criminalistics and legal issues. A
strong emphasis on laboratory courses provides students
with significant hands-on experience prior to graduation.
Several of the required lab courses are taught at the
Virginia Department of Forensic Science Lab, which
is nationally
accredited
by the American Society of Crime Laboratory Directors.
